Questions Raised Over U.S. Goals

DeYoung & Finn, Washington Post
The prominent role played by the United States in carrying out and commanding the initial coalition attacks on Libya appeared to extend far beyond President Obama's description of a narrow mission in which U.S. forces would play only a supporting part.
